Transaction 258a6456dc9eb52f2713a53f8931b747866a93f97de2453bff9bf3cc28f9531a
1 Input
1 Output
-
258a6456dc9eb52f2713a53f8931b747866a93f97de2453bff9bf3cc28f9531a:0
- value
- 4750427
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ce7f3b5907d5f28763f43eb1078f96fcb0016131
- address
- bc1qeelnkkg86hegwcl586cs0rukljcqzcf38chjeu